What is the Employee’s Certification – Privately Owned Vehicles?
The Employee’s Certification – Privately Owned Vehicles form is an essential document for employees of the State of Illinois who use their own vehicles for state business. This certification serves to confirm that employees possess sufficient auto liability insurance and are duly licensed drivers. Within the framework of Illinois state employment regulations, this form is critical for ensuring compliance and protection during work-related travel.
The certification affirms that the employee has valid auto insurance and meets the necessary legal standards for using a privately owned vehicle for state purposes. The form features specific fields, such as 'Employee’s Name', 'Date', and 'Signature'. This document is necessary to secure both employee and state interests when traveling on official duties.

Who is required to fill out the Employee's Certification?
Employees of the State of Illinois who operate privately owned vehicles for state business are required to fill out this certification.
Is there a deadline for submitting this form?
The certification must be completed and submitted whenever employees plan to use a privately owned vehicle for state business, with special attention to any specific travel regulations.

What supporting documents are needed with this form?
Typically, you may need to provide proof of auto liability insurance when submitting this certification, so ensure you have digital or physical copies ready.

What happens if my vehicle insurance expires?
If your vehicle insurance expires, you must update the certification with current insurance information prior to using your vehicle for state business.
